失眠网,内容丰富有趣,生活中的好帮手!
失眠网 > mysql 从文件导入sql 乱码问题.【MySQL】

mysql 从文件导入sql 乱码问题.【MySQL】

时间:2018-11-04 15:53:23

相关推荐

mysql 从文件导入sql 乱码问题.【MySQL】

数据库|mysql教程

mysql,sql

数据库-mysql教程

源码加产品,ubuntu 风扇不识别,tomcat启动项目中有端口,php的网页爬虫,php里面双引号里面多个字段,seo辅助系统lzw

首先我拿到sql文件没乱码,(用ultraedit 管理员界面可以看到文件编码)

unix环境高级编程源码,云上vscode,虚拟机下载不了ubuntu,tomcat 网站列表,ios sqlite查重,wordpress多媒体插件,金融系统 前端框架,爬虫网页源码出现乱码,php培训 上海,品牌seo营销,幼儿园网站版面,网页安全狗iis版,模板公司,易语言结束程序lzw

大学社团网站源码,vscode 字母间距大,刷机ubuntu,tomcat 异常,powerbi sqlite,合作共赢 网页设计,mysql批量替换数据库数据 语句,服务器防止发包,wordpressqq旺旺客服插件,最简单的前端请求框架,爬虫人和蜥蜴人的区别,php 静态化,广东seo公司,springboot专栏,phpv9标签,网站后台添加gif,手机怎么看网页源代码,discuz下载模板,cms内容管理系统后台模板html下载,wordpress判断页面,南方数据企业网站管理系统v15,怎么去掉易语言程序这几个字lzw

数据库编码和文件一致

下面就进到mysql里面看看variables

mysql> show variables like “%char%”;

+————————–+———————————————————————————+

| Variable_name | Value |

+————————–+———————————————————————————+

| character_set_client| latin1|

| character_set_connection | latin1|

| character_set_database | utf8 |

| character_set_filesystem | binary|

| character_set_results | latin1|

| character_set_server| utf8 |

| character_set_system| utf8 |

| character_sets_dir | /usr/local/Percona-Server-5.1.57-rel12.8-233-Linux-x86_64/share/mysql/charsets/ |

+————————–+———————————————————————————+

8 rows in set (0.01 sec)

mysql> show variables like “%coll%”;

+———————-+——————-+

| Variable_name | Value |

+———————-+——————-+

| collation_connection | latin1_swedish_ci |

| collation_database | utf8_bin|

| collation_server| utf8_bin|

+———————-+——————-+

3 rows in set (0.00 sec)

有几个latin1的…

原来是connection的变量是latin1… 忍不了

修改sql文件

SET collation_connection = utf8_bin;

SET character_set_client = utf8;

SET character_set_connection = utf8;

mysql –socket=/opt/mydata/my3306/my3306.sock -A < xxx.sql 就好了…

摘自 sunvince的专栏

如果觉得《mysql 从文件导入sql 乱码问题.【MySQL】》对你有帮助,请点赞、收藏,并留下你的观点哦!

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。